    Oceanic Alpha 9 front covers

    They didn't go bust, back in 2017 Oceanic and Hollis were acquired by Huish Outdoors and part of the change was to move distribution to Germany, previously everything used to come through Oceanic SW (now called Fathom Outdoors). This was all supposed to be sorted by mid 2018 but it seems that...

    Hose servicing and O-ring sizes

    Some service kits come with the o rings for hoses/plugs others do not. Apeks & Aqualung kits do supply them in the kits The 3 standard sizes used are: BS010 CS - 1.78mm ID - 6.07mm OD - 9.63mm - usually for hose to 2nd stage BS011 CS - 1.78mm ID - 7.65mm OD - 11.21mm - usually for 3/8...

    What is "servicing" a regulator?

    With all due respect, you missed out a word between cleaning and reassembly...inspection. May seem obvious but you should always check for damage/wear and tear/corrosion when servicing regs.

    Do brand new tanks need a visual inspection

    Not here in the UK, they will get a quick check when the valve is fitted. Then 2.5 years from date stamp it will be due a visual inspection.
